The ingredients needed to make All-In Italian Pasta Salad:
  1. Prepare 1 (16 oz) box Rotini Pasta
  2. Make ready 1 large cucumber (julienned)
  3. Get 1 small red onion (diced)
  4. Get 1 lg crown of broccoli (no stalk) rinsed and trimmed
  5. Make ready 1 yellow or orange bell pepper
  6. Take 1 pint zeema tomatoes (halved)
  7. Make ready 1 (8 oz) bag shredded Italian cheese mix (any with parmesan)
  8. Take 3 oz. pepperoni (diced)
  9. Take 3 oz smoked ham (diced)
  10. Prepare 1 (15 oz) bottle Creamy Italian dressing
  11. Take Sliced black olives (optional)

Steps to make All-In Italian Pasta Salad:
  1. Boil pasta until al dente
  2. Drain and rinse pasta with cold water or ice cube rinse.
  3. Do not mix until pasta is completely cooled
  4. Add more, less, or none of an ingredient to adjust to you and your family's tastes. I go ALL-IN!
  5. Mix all ingredient in large mixing bowl or gumbo pot(that's what I use;)
  6. Chill for 2 hours. Garnish with sliced pepperoni and serve!
